Understanding Solar Eclipse Maps

Solar eclipse maps plot the Moon’s umbra and penumbra across Earth’s surface, showing where observers will see partial or total coverage.

These maps rely on precise celestial mechanics to trace the path of totality and the far-reaching annular ring for each eclipse event.

Path of Totality Explained

The path of totality is a narrow corridor where the Sun is completely obscured, creating the most dramatic visual effects.

Within this corridor, sky darkens, temperature drops, and the solar corona becomes visible to the naked eye during totality.

Annular Eclipse Visibility

An annular eclipse occurs when the Moon is too far from Earth to fully cover the Sun, leaving a bright ring of fire around the edges.

Eclipse maps highlight the annular path as a thinner corridor, demonstrating where observers can safely use eclipse glasses to view the phenomenon.

How do I interpret the shaded paths on a solar eclipse map?

The darkest shaded path represents the track of the Moon’s umbra where a total or annular eclipse is visible, while lighter shading shows areas experiencing a partial eclipse.

Can a map of solar eclipses predict weather on the day of the event?

No, eclipse maps show geometric alignment and geographic paths, but they do not forecast cloud cover or local weather conditions for eclipse day.

What is the difference between the path of totality and the path of annularity?

The path of totality occurs during a total solar eclipse when the Moon completely covers the Sun, while the path of annularity occurs during an annular eclipse where a ring of sunlight remains visible around the Moon.

Why do eclipse paths shift with each solar eclipse?

Each eclipse features a unique geometry between the Sun, Moon, and Earth, causing the shadow path to move slightly based on orbital positions and timing.
